Subfloor Water Extraction Cost in Tullahoma, TN

The cost of subfloor water extraction in Tullahoma, TN can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. But, here are some estimated price ranges for our services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$100-$500 Size and complexity of the affected area, location, and availability of equipment.
Water Extraction $500-$2,500 Size and complexity of the affected area, amount of water, and equipment required.
Drying and Dehumidification $200-$1,000 Size and complexity of the affected area, amount of moisture, and equipment required.
Restoration and Repair $1,000-$5,000 Size and complexity of the affected area, materials and labor required, and local conditions.

Common Questions About Subfloor Water Extraction

Q: What causes subfloor water damage?

A: Subfloor water damage is often caused by heavy rainfall, flooding, or plumbing leaks. It can also be caused by poor drainage or inadequate waterproofing.

Q: How long does subfloor water extraction take?

A: The length of time it takes to complete subfloor water extraction services can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area. But, our team can typically complete the process within 3-5 days.

Q: How can I prevent subfloor water damage?

A: To prevent subfloor water damage, make sure to inspect your subfloor regularly for signs of moisture or damage. Also, consider installing a sump pump or French drain to help with water drainage.
